揭秘Vue.js轻松适配手机端UI的秘诀与实战技巧

发布时间:2025-04-14 16:04:54

在挪动端开辟范畴,Vue.js凭仗其轻量级、易上手的特点,曾经成为很多开辟者的首选框架。适配手机端UI不只是视觉上的美不雅,更是用户休会的关键。本文将揭秘Vue.js轻松适配手机端UI的法门与实战技能。

一、懂得挪动端UI计划原则

在开端适配手机端UI之前,懂得一些基本的计划原则长短常重要的。以下是一些关键点:

  1. 呼应式计划:确保UI在差别屏幕尺寸跟辨别率下都能精良展示。
  2. 简洁性:避免复杂的计划,确保用户可能疾速懂得跟利用。
  3. 触控友爱:按钮跟元素要充足大年夜,便于用户在手机上操纵。
  4. 加载速度:优化图片跟资本,确保利用疾速加载。

二、抉择合适的UI框架

Vue.js拥有众多UI框架,以下是一些风行的抉择:

  1. Vant:由有赞团队开辟,轻量级、丰富的组件库,合适电商跟挪动端利用。
  2. Mint UI:基于Vue.js的挪动端UI框架,计划风格繁复清爽。
  3. Cube UI:滴滴WebApp团队开辟的Vue组件库,重视休会跟视觉后果。
  4. Vonic:基于Vue.js跟Ionic款式的UI框架,用于疾速构建挪动端单页利用。

三、利用Rem规划

Rem规划是适配挪动端UI的常用方法,它基于HTML的font-size大小来变更。以下是一个Rem规划的示例:

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Rem Layout Example</title>
    <style>
        html {
            font-size: 100px;
        }
        .container {
            width: 7.5rem;
            margin: 0 auto;
        }
        .button {
            width: 3rem;
            height: 1rem;
            line-height: 1rem;
            text-align: center;
            background-color: #f40;
            color: #fff;
        }
    </style>
</head>
<body>
    <div class="container">
        <div class="button">点击我</div>
    </div>
</body>
</html>

四、实战技能

  1. 组件化开辟:将UI拆分为独破的组件,便于管理跟复用。
  2. 利用CSS预处理器:如Sass或Less,进步CSS编写效力。
  3. 图片勤加载:优化图片加载,进步页面机能。
  4. 动画优化:公道利用动画,避免卡顿。

五、总结

适配手机端UI是Vue.js开辟过程中的重要环节。经由过程懂得计划原则、抉择合适的UI框架、利用Rem规划以及控制实战技能,开辟者可能轻松实现美不雅、高效的挪动端UI。盼望本文能帮助你更好地控制Vue.js适配手机端UI的法门与实战技能。